A dedicated server is a single-tenant hosting platform that provides you with full control over your IT infrastructure resources. As opposed to shared hosting solutions, a dedicated server does not host multiple tenants. This means that all compute, storage, and network resources are used by one client for his/her specific services and applications.?

A dedicated server allows you to securely host any business service or application. As a single-tenant solution, it provides you with improved data protection and more control compared to shared hosting platforms. It lets you host websites, databases, multimedia applications, streaming services, productivity applications, en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, and other services.?


Organizations that need to meet consistent 24/7 performance demand can choose a dedicated server to protect their workloads, ensure seamless service delivery, and provide an excellent experience to their customers. This option is more expensive than shared hosting and it is often used for robust architectures or demanding applications.


The key advantage of a dedicated server over shared hosting is its performance potential. With improved hardware components, it can support even the most demanding workloads and ensure consistent delivery even at peak times. Additional advantages include security, flexibility, and scalability.


A Virtual Private Server (VPS) solution is very similar to a dedicated server in terms of performance potential and data security. The difference is in the delivery, i.e. a VPS is a virtualized environment on a shared hosting platform, while with a dedicated server you have full control over your resources.

Unlike a shared server that powers multiple websites, a dedicated server hosts just one site. Website stability and reliability are the twin benefits of investing in a dedicated server. Your site leverages a server's full CPU, RAM, and storage resources, as it doesn't share them with other sites. You shouldn't underestimate the importance of these benefits in terms of site speed and reliability.


Investing in a dedicated server also gives system administrators greater control over the apps and scripts that they can install on the server, too. Shared hosting is far more limited in that regard, because anything you do could potentially affect the other sites that share the server. When you've got the server all to yourself, your scripts and apps won't impinge on anyone else's bandwidth or RAM.


Dedicated web hosting is an attractive option for companies that require a rock-solid website foundation. Sure, it's more expensive than shared web hosting, but you get greater reliability and more flexibility in exchange for the additional money that you pay. If you want complete server control, you want root access. Not all web hosting services provide this by default, but it is especially useful if you want to install and configure server-wide applications, or edit any file on the server as you see fit. Dedicated servers sound pretty great, right? They are. That said, you should be aware of their relatively high prices. Setting up shop on a dedicated server will likely cost you more than $100 per month; shared servers, on the other hand, are far less expensive. The cheapest web hosting services will lease you space on the web for well under $10 per month. In addition, you'll need to handle firewalls and maintenance yourself unless you opt for a managed server, which costs even more.


You can save a nice chunk of money if you sign up for a year or more of dedicated hosting at a time. For example, you can rent a GoDaddy dedicated server for $169.99 per month, but if you commit to a 24-month contract, the price drops to $129.99 per month. Chances are, if you're serious enough about your site that you think it needs a dedicated host, you're probably planning for it to be up for at least a year. Please note that dedicated servers featuring Linux as their operating systems are often about $20 cheaper than their Windows-based counterparts.


Additionally, you'll want a web hosting service that offers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) if you plan to sell products. Here's why: An SSL connection encrypts the data that travels between your site and users' web browsers, thus safeguarding the transmission of purchasing information. You've probably seen a green padlock in your web browser's address bar while logging into your online bank account or making online purchases. It's a symbol of trust. Some companies include a free SSL certificate when you sign up for a hosting plan, while others charge close to $100.
